Boss Rush is a reccuring game mode released in the Silence of Conviction update (v6.9). It ran from October 1st to 21st, 2025.
Overview[]
Players battle against various bosses one by one using a team of 7 Cookies. All boss battles function similarly to Guild Battles, where the boss retains their depleted HP. Defeating a boss rewards Suppression Spears, Challenge Coins, and other rewards like Coins. Once a player has cleared a boss stage, the next boss stage is unlocked. After clearing all stages, players can retry any stage again with slightly more tickets for a better clear time.
Cookies receive various buffs in this mode through various methods, making it easier to make progress and take advantage of Boss weaknesses. Players climb up the leaderboard based on their total shortest clear time for all bosses.
Event Items[]
6 Boss Rush Tickets are refilled every day. 3 tickets can be obtained once by either purchasing with 300
Crystals or watching ads. Suppression Spears and Challenge Coins are obtained as rewards for defeating bosses or from the Supply Chest. Suppression Spears are used to increase the Suppression Level, while Challenge Coins can be use to buy items from the shop. At the end of the event, all Boss Rush Tickets and Challenge Coins will be converted to Coins.
Exiting a battle before dealing any damage will refund the Boss Rush Ticket. Cleared bosses can't be battled again until after the entire Boss Rush has been cleared for the first time, after which each boss will cost 3 Boss Rush Tickets to battle.
Supply Chest[]
The Supply Chest generates various rewards over time at a rate of once every 8 minutes, similar to Fountain of Abundance. Unlike the Fountain, the Supply Chest has no reward limit, and accumulates rewards beginning from the start of the event, allowing every player to receive the same amount of rewards regardless of when they open the chest. Rewards include Suppression Spears, Challenge Coins, Coins, EXP Star Jellies, Crystals, Speed-Ups, Topping Pieces, Radiant Shards, Bites, and Purity Crystals.

Synergy Waffles[]
Synergy Waffles were added in Season 3 of Boss Rush and can be obtained through the Supply Chest, beating bosses and from the Boss Rush missions. They are single-use and provide helpful effects.

Suppression Level[]
Players can use Suppression Spears to increase the overall strength of the team. Additional stats are unlocked after reaching certain levels:
- Lv. 25 - Cooldown -5.0%
- Lv. 51 - DMG Resist +5.0%, CRIT DMG +10.0%

Star Bonus[]
The team will receive additional bonus stats depending on the Cookies' total number of Stars (Promotion, Ascension and Awakening). Beasts' stars are counted twice for this bonus. Each Cookie can only grant up to 10 Stars.
| Stars | Max HP | ATK |
|---|---|---|
| x0-20 ★ | 100.0% | - |
| x21-35 ★ | 110.0% | - |
| x36-50 ★ | 120.0% | 10.0% |
| x51-60 ★ | 120.0% | 15.0% |
| x61+ ★ | 120.0% | 18.0% |

Tips[]
- Boss health isn't lost between battles, so don't feel too bad about using multiple tickets to clear a boss. Still, try to use strategies that'll remove a good amount of health when used by exploiting the boss's given weaknesses. Worry about getting good clears only after maxing out the Suppression Level.
- The Waffle of Lasting can be used to increase battle times and potentially reduce the amount of tickets required if the player is not going for time.
- Synergy Effects with an element symbol next to their name will change the damage of all members of the team to the given element. This allows teams to use Cookies that are great at dealing boss damage to become doubly effective; for example,
Captain Caviar Cookie can be used with the Shadow of Venom synergy effect to deal Poison-type damage to a boss that's
Vulnerable to Poison.
- If two or more Synergies that change the team's DMG type are active, the one that appears first in the list of Active Synergy Effects will take priority.
- Use the "Hire" feature liberally, since there's no cost to doing so!
Burning Spice Cookie can be a great addition to any team in this mode, especially with the proper Synergy Effect in place to change his element DMG to suit the boss. - Use the Practice feature liberally as well to test different team combinations, especially before committing for a record run. Hired Cookies can be tested as often as possible in Practice, but can only used a limited number of times once a Boss Rush Ticket is spent.
- Upgrade the Suppression Level whenever it's available. All bosses have
DMG Resist that the DMG Resist Bypass will be needed to bypass. - Don't worry about trying to beat the bosses in record times until after all bosses have been cleared. Leveling the Suppression Level to its highest possible value goes a longer way in shaving off seconds from the clear timer than anything else.
